Stank Farm Holidays

Stank Farm, Lower Cross, Clearwell, Coleford, Gloucestershire GL16 8LD, United Kingdom

Report a problem

This report will be sent to Fyple Support Team. If you want to contact Stank Farm Holidays, please use their contact details.